The global Continuous Subcutaneous Insulin Infusion Devices market size was valued at approximately USD 7.1 billion in 2025 and is projected to reach USD 11.9 billion by 2035, growing at a CAGR of 5.5% during the forecast period. Continuous Subcutaneous Insulin Infusion (CSII) devices, including insulin pumps, are integral to diabetes management, offering precise delivery of insulin in dynamic and customizable regimens. These devices represent a blend of healthcare and technology-driven solutions specifically aimed at optimizing insulin therapy and improving patient outcomes, particularly for those with type 1 diabetes and some type 2 diabetes cases. The industry's ecosystem encompasses medical device manufacturers, healthcare providers, and regulatory bodies, all playing critical roles in ensuring patient safety, device efficacy, and innovation.
Industry evolution in this market is characterized by significant advancements in device technologies such as integration with digital health platforms, connectivity with continuous glucose monitors (CGMs), and development of closed-loop systems. The focus on product type segmentation is due to varied device technologies that cater to different patient needs and healthcare settings. Traditional insulin pumps dominate, driven by their extensive use and established efficacy. Conversely, smart and patch pumps are gaining traction due to enhanced mobility and emerging features. This diversification reflects investments in R&D and shifts in consumer preference towards more advanced technology options.
Insulin Pumps – 60%: Insulin pumps maintain a substantial share due to their effectiveness in intensive insulin therapy and flexibility in programming for complex regimens.
Patch Pumps – 30%: Patch pumps are growing rapidly due to their discreet design and ease of use, appealing to active lifestyles and pediatric populations.
Disposable Pumps – 10%: These cater to a niche segment requiring low-cost, single-use options, providing flexibility for specific patient and healthcare system needs.

The division by application reflects differing clinical use cases and patient needs across diabetes management. As the prevalence of diabetes increases, insulin delivery through CSII devices finds growing application across type 1 and type 2 diabetes management, with clinical outcomes driving adoption.
Type 1 Diabetes – 65%: Type 1 diabetes is the largest application segment due to the dependence on continuous insulin therapy.
Type 2 Diabetes – 35%: Increasing use in type 2 diabetes patients requiring intensive management is driving this segment's growth.
